What Happened
Panamanian racer Mario Bárcena is set to compete in the TCR Panamá category at the Gran Premio de Panamá after overcoming recent setbacks. Local broadcaster TVN reported that Bárcena is “regresa con fuerza” to the event, signaling a comeback to competitive action.
Background
The TCR category is a touring-car formula that features production-based vehicles modified for close, wheel-to-wheel racing. In Panama, TCR competition forms part of national race events such as the Gran Premio de Panamá, which attract local motorsport fans, teams and drivers from across the country.
